There's a lot to think about when you're buying a piano. Choosing from new or used, digital or acoustic, upright, grand, hybrid, or player pianos can overwhelm almost anyone. Piano buyers are often unfamiliar with manufacturers or manufacturing methods and materials or price ranges, which often constitute a major home furnishing investment. The Complete Idiot's Guideto Buying a Pianois the first book written by salespeople to guide prospective buyers through the process, dispelling the myths and misconceptions associated with piano selling by uncloaking common deceptions and dirty tricks. This book will save buyers time, money, and frustration by providing the straight scoop and unvarnished truths about buying pianos. In this Complete Idiot's Guide, readers will find- How to determine what the right piano is for you. A detailed but easy-to-use buyer's guide for all the well-known and many of the not-so-well-known piano models. Dispelling of the myths and misconceptions about pianos. The differences, advantages, and disadvantages among acoustic, digital, hybrid, player, antique, new, and used pianos.

A beautifully composed journey through music history! Music history is a required course for all music students. Unfortunately, the typical music history book is dry and academic, focusing on rote memorization of important composers and works. This leads many to think that the topic is boring, but bestselling author Michael Miller proves that isn’t so. This guide makes music history interesting and fun, for both music students and older music lovers. • Covers more than Western “classical” music—also includes non-Western music and uniquely American forms such as jazz • More than just names and dates—puts musical developments in context with key historical events

The human voice is the most popular musical instrument, and vocal singing is like any other musical endeavour- it takes discipline, practice (and some talent) to do it well. CIG to Singingoffers readers an easy-to-use guide to the process of becoming a singer. Readers will learn how to find their ideal singing range, how to improve their basic technique, how to stand and breathe properly, how to sing in different musical styles, and the book is filled with numerous illustrations, musical examples and singing exercises. An audio CD includes examples of different techniques and accompaniments for the exercises, letting the reader hear the way they're supposed to sound and practice along. The book also contains a glossary of terms, singer's pronunciation reference, vocal problems troubleshooting guide, and a list of resources.
